Gentoo Archives: gentoo-commits

From: "Jim Ramsay (lack)" <lack@g.o>
To: gentoo-commits@l.g.o
Subject: [gentoo-commits] gentoo-x86 commit in eclass: vim.eclass
Date: Tue, 04 Jan 2011 13:58:20
Message-Id: 20110104135557.990902005C@flycatcher.gentoo.org
1 lack 11/01/04 13:55:57
2
3 Modified: vim.eclass
4 Log:
5 Bug #340479 - Use slot dependencies for openmotif, and force all vim.eclass
6 users to use EAPI 2 or 3
7
8 Revision Changes Path
9 1.192 eclass/vim.eclass
10
11 file :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/vim.eclass?rev=1.192&view=markup
12 plain: http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/vim.eclass?rev=1.192&content-type=text/plain
13 diff : http://sources.gentoo.org/viewvc.cgi/gentoo-x86/eclass/vim.eclass?r1=1.191&r2=1.192
14
15 Index: vim.eclass
16 ===================================================================
17 RCS file: /var/cvsroot/gentoo-x86/eclass/vim.eclass,v
18 retrieving revision 1.191
19 retrieving revision 1.192
20 diff -u -r1.191 -r1.192
21 --- vim.eclass 10 Oct 2010 17:23:14 -0000 1.191
22 +++ vim.eclass 4 Jan 2011 13:55:57 -0000 1.192
23 @@ -1,6 +1,6 @@
24 # Copyright 1999-2007 Gentoo Foundation
25 # Distributed under the terms of the GNU General Public License v2
26 -# $Header: /var/cvsroot/gentoo-x86/eclass/vim.eclass,v 1.191 2010/10/10 17:23:14 ulm Exp $
27 +# $Header: /var/cvsroot/gentoo-x86/eclass/vim.eclass,v 1.192 2011/01/04 13:55:57 lack Exp $
28
29 # Authors:
30 # Jim Ramsay <i.am@g.o>
31 @@ -40,6 +40,7 @@
32 # Check for EAPI functions we need:
33 case "${EAPI:-0}" in
34 0|1)
35 + die "vim.eclass no longer supports EAPI 0 or 1"
36 ;;
37 2|3)
38 HAS_SRC_PREPARE=1
39 @@ -138,7 +139,7 @@
40 )
41 !gtk? (
42 motif? (
43 - >=x11-libs/openmotif-2.3
44 + >=x11-libs/openmotif-2.3:0
45 )
46 !motif? (
47 nextaw? (